Brenda's "Texas Wild" Garden. Wednesday, August 9, 2017. Another new flower for me, found in Central Texas, the Desert Willow Tree. It has willowy looking leaves and beautiful orchid like flowers. It blooms in summer and is so unique. It is not really a member of the Willow family. Other willows grow near water but this one grows in dry, sandy, loamy soil and is very drought tolerant and thrives in the Texas heat.
